Profile
Currently, Giuseppe Ciaramella holds the position of President & Chief Scientific Officer at Beam Therapeutics, Inc. He is also Member of Infectious Diseases Society of America and Member of American Society of Gene Therapy. In the past Dr. Ciaramella occupied the position of Chief Scientific Officer-Infectious Diseases at Moderna, Inc., Head-Biotherapeutics, Antivirals & Lead Discovery at Pfizer Group Ltd. and Vice President & Head-Collaborative Research at Boehringer Ingelheim Corp. Giuseppe Ciaramella received a doctorate from University College London.
